The nominees list for the 2022 Headies Award have been unveiled at long last, with, as usual, surprise inclusions and snubs trailing the list.

Nigerian rapper, singer, and songwriter Cheque took Twitter few hours after the unveiling to have a dig at The Headies board after it appeared he had not been nominated in any of the categories for Rap/Hip Hop.

“Another year and the HEAdIES fails to recognize my music in the Rap category, while melodic rappers like Durk and Roddy are idolized in the rap scene worldwide That’s why HiPhop has remained Stagnant HERE but It’s Calm I will still be dropping HiTs even if I don’t get my Flowers,” tweeted Cheque.

Although Cheque sings too, he’s predominantly a rapper. His debut studio album “Bravo” released in 2021 and is a fusion of Trap, emo Rap, and Pop delivered in an African iteration.
